Output f836d13aa6b45557cfb6c388614345b77cd6a53c57d50c85c6bd3bbc3eed5b8e:1

value
18032760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b2bc6f29b8786b66989b80bfb44e9ce23c897d OP_EQUAL
address
37ryKCLjA2tvopNy3hAGxtzcoD98s1h3ty
transaction
f836d13aa6b45557cfb6c388614345b77cd6a53c57d50c85c6bd3bbc3eed5b8e
confirmations
423236
spent
true